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27066072598 584218 5885158090 083
572557 5206418524
572557 5206418524
20275 272 723252273 11242131
All about undefined
Interested in learning more?
572557 5206418524
20275 272 723252273 11242131
See more
37708124 5398 1941635606
68926 58762794529 94772751426 18493201
See more
42141737628 22733553030 558
04 3790 090959
See more